Ross Laidlaw 8
Pulled off a string of impressive stops to keep the Staggies in the game.
Carl Tremarco 6
Experienced full-back kept Rogic fairly quiet down the right.
Callum Morris 8
Had to keep his composure when tackling but did so with aplomb.
Alex Iacovitti 7
Caught out of position once or twice but dominant in the air.
Jason Naismith 6
Struggled to deal with Laxalt’s overlapping runs.
Stephen Kelly 6
Mature and disciplined performance from the Rangers loanee.
Charlie Lakin 7
The young Canadian was seemingly everywhere for County. Worked very hard and covered a lot of ground.
Tony Andreu 7
Veteran midfielder put a real shift in before being hooked.
Blair Spittal 6
Tested Bain with a fizzing free-kick in the first half. Encouraging stuff from the wide player.
Michael Gardyne 6
Was feeding off scraps for the most part but didn’t let that deter him.
Jordan White 7
Superb header to hand County a shock lead.
Substitutes
Harry Paton (for Spittal, 60’) 7
Excellent delivery for White’s goal.
Jordan Tillson (for Andreu, 68’) 5
Covered a lot of ground after coming on.
Ross Draper (for Kelly, 68’) 5
Sat in front of defence and shored up midfield.
Regan Charles-Cook (for Gardyne, 68’) 5
Provided an injection of energy when it was needed.
